public abstract class BaseColumnSynchronizer<A extends BaseColumnSynchronizer.ColumnMetaData,U extends BaseColumnSynchronizer.ColumnMetaData,D extends BaseColumnSynchronizer.ColumnMetaData> extends BaseSynchronizer<A,U,D>
| Modifier and Type | Class and Description |
|---|---|
static interface |
BaseColumnSynchronizer.ColumnMetaData<C extends org.drools.workbench.models.guided.dtable.shared.model.BaseColumn> |
static class |
BaseColumnSynchronizer.ColumnMetaDataImpl |
BaseSynchronizer.MoveColumnToMetaData<C extends org.drools.workbench.models.guided.dtable.shared.model.BaseColumn>, BaseSynchronizer.MoveColumnToMetaDataImpl<C extends org.drools.workbench.models.guided.dtable.shared.model.BaseColumn>, BaseSynchronizer.MoveRowToMetaData, BaseSynchronizer.MoveRowToMetaDataImplSynchronizer.MetaDataaccess, cellUtilities, columnUtilities, eventBus, gridWidgetCellFactory, gridWidgetColumnFactory, model, rm, uiModel, view| Constructor and Description |
|---|
BaseColumnSynchronizer()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
clearColumnData(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n column) |
boolean |
handlesInsert(Synchronizer.MetaData metaData) |
void |
insert(A metaData) |
protected void |
setColumnHeader(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n,
String header) |
protected void |
setColumnVisibility(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n,
boolean isHidden) |
protected void |
synchroniseAppendColumn(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n) |
protected void |
synchroniseAppendColumn(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n,
List<org.drools.workbench.models.guided.dtable.shared.model.DTCellValue52> originalColumnData) |
protected void |
synchroniseDeleteColumn(int columnIndex) |
protected void |
synchroniseUpdateColumn(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n) |
protected void |
updateCellsForOptionValueList(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n originalColumn,
org.drools.workbench.models.guided.dtable.shared.model.BaseColumn editedColumn) |
handlesMoveRowsTo, initialise, makeModelCellValue, moveModelData, moveRowsTo, prioritycl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itappend, delete, handlesAppend, handlesDelete, handlesMoveColumnsTo, handlesUpdate, moveColumnsTo, updatepublic boolean handlesInsert(Synchronizer.MetaData metaData) throws ModelSynchronizer.MoveColumnVetoException
public void insert(A metaData) throws ModelSynchronizer.MoveColumnVetoException
protected void synchroniseAppendColumn(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n)
protected void synchroniseAppendColumn(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n,
List<org.drools.workbench.models.guided.dtable.shared.model.DTCellValue52> originalColumnData)
protected void synchroniseUpdateColumn(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n)
protected void synchroniseDeleteColumn(int columnIndex)
protected void setColumnVisibility(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n,
boolean isHidden)
protected void setColumnHeader(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n modelColumn,
String header)
protected void clearColumnData(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n column)
protected void updateCellsForOptionValueList(org.drools.workbench.models.guided.dtable.shared.model.BaseColumn originalColumn,
org.drools.workbench.models.guided.dtable.shared.model.BaseColumn editedColumn)
Copyright © 2001–2016 JBoss by Red Hat. All rights reserved.